Output 83ed9069357d740417f5f76e182c9f4039df33193ddab9c6bac99e077e0876c7:1

value
705680
script pubkey
OP_0 OP_PUSHBYTES_20 ec28603cff3c86f5cb84cd986484160ea8d7c849
address
ltc1qas5xq08l8jr0tjuyekvxfpqkp65d0jzf4rxgqw
transaction
83ed9069357d740417f5f76e182c9f4039df33193ddab9c6bac99e077e0876c7
spent
true